Believe it or not, several businesses really allow their staff on the floor to drive a forklift even though they have not received sufficient training. By enabling people who are not qualified the chance to operate potentially dangerous and such a huge machinery, really harmful consequences could happen to both the company and the staff.

Like for example, a serious mishap is more likely to occur if an inexperienced operator is behind the wheel. The driver might accidentally run into an employee who passes by the vehicle. This particular case could occur because of fast and inaccurate maneuvers. He or she could figure that driving a forklift is similar to driving any other kind of vehicle, and this is certainly not true.

Unfortunately, there have been many reported cases of forklift mishaps that happened in businesses. These accidents can occur due to a variety of reasons when driving this kind of equipment. Like for example, several lift trucks are not outfitted with reverse sensors and even when they are equipped with them, these sensors do not really cover a wide rear end area. Therefore, the driver is more likely to have a few problems when they are just learning how to drive backwards.

The lift truck driver must be driving the equipment slowly especially when in the learning curve. Moreover, make sure that there are actually no workers working behind you, put the equipment in reverse. An untrained operator or someone with incomplete training can utilize the vehicle to lift supplies in a wrong way or that are really heavy for the machine. Lifting the wrong items can cause the products to suddenly fall off of the vehicle. This could possibly harm the employees if they happen to be nearby or it could severely damage the goods or the warehouse itself.

Prior to allowing a worker to drive a forklift, companies should insist and mandate that the training and certification in order to keep both the company and its workers safe. By following these strict guidelines, the business could help to avoid serious accidents.
